Some general remarks:

As you have probably seen by now I've been very busy writing my AACS explanation. This way everybody (including programmers) now know much better how things work.

The sample source I gave in this thread should in principle work for both HD DVD and BD. The mkb tool from evdberg actually works and (when he releases his source) other programmers can do the same in any language they see fit.

Currently I'm not sure which direction I want to go. It depends on what others are willing/can do. I believe somebody should extend/make a program like evdberg and make it more user friendly. Also since we can guess most Volume IDs (for HD DVD) somebody could extend it by first reading the disc name and the date of the files created on it. From that it could try guessing Volume IDs (pretty quick) with a fairly good change of succeeding. Meaning we would be able to make a key extractor for most HD DVDs without the need of a software player! We could also make a program that extracts Volume IDs from the memory of software player (for HD DVD/BD but to do this properly this requires some knowledge of entropy measurement or a another way of doing this reliably) And we could also make a Volume ID sniffer (USB or even IDE for BD internal burners etc) which will be very useful in the future too .

These are all kinds of programs that could be build. I'm probably capable of creating them but I would like to concentrate on making the AACS-auth (+Host Cert/private key) work. This would really allow a independent player/decrypter (on any platform/OS). I also hope others will join in this quest.
